University role in supporting internationalization is considered necessary to be implemented because the issue of internationalization is one of the impact of globalization, not only in the field of information technology but also in education. Brawijaya University has committed to become a world-class university through its policies to support the goal of Universitas Brawijaya become World Class University. To reach that stage, the internationalization policy adopted by UB must be truly targeted. The results of the research indicate that the assessment of the implementation of UB's internationalization policy in terms of inputs, processes and outputs indicates the inefficiency of the implementation of the policy because it has not balanced the input, process, and the results obtained, while several obstacles found in the process of Internationalisation.
